One World Products, Inc. (OTCQB: OWPC), an advanced materials company set to operate under the new name Isiah Enterprises, Inc., on Tuesday provided an update on its SEC reporting process, manufacturing operations, and ongoing commercialization activities. The company continues to work closely with its independent registered public accounting firm to complete audit and review procedures, with management noting that remaining items primarily consist of documentation requests, information reconciliation, and standard audit procedures.

The company has completed the acquisition and integration of manufacturing operations in Midland, Michigan, which include production, compounding, pelletizing, and laboratory capabilities. This facility supports the development and manufacture of sustainable material solutions for automotive and industrial applications, including the newly developed EcoBlend family of compounds.

EcoBlend currently includes three formulations: EcoBlend 1130 (PC/ABS), EcoBlend 1140 (TPO), and the EcoBlend 1150 Series of polypropylene-based compounds with talc-filled and fiberglass-filled options. The company is supporting customer qualification activities for automotive interior, exterior, and structural applications.

Isiah Thomas, Chairman and CEO of One World Products, stated, “Our team has focused on completing our SEC reporting requirements while integrating the Midland manufacturing operations and advancing the EcoBlend platform.” He added, “We believe the foundation established over the past year positions the company to support customer commercialization efforts, expand manufacturing utilization, and pursue long-term growth opportunities within the automotive and industrial sectors.”

Management remains focused on completing SEC reporting requirements, supporting ongoing customer qualification and commercialization programs, expanding automotive and industrial customer relationships, increasing utilization of the Midland facility, and strengthening the company’s capital structure and operational capabilities. The company will continue to provide updates through future SEC filings and public disclosures as material developments occur.
